| I consider myself to be an Anarchist-Communist. I have done so for the last few years. Prior to that, I was a Trotskyist. I first became interested in leftist politics when I was aged 16/17.
1. What's your understanding of Democracy?
Democracy cannot exist in a capitalist system, it can only exist in socialism or anarchism.
2. What's your understanding of Communism?
Communism is a system which sees all people as equals, regardless of superficial divisions. It is a system where people cooperate rather than compete.
3. What's your understanding of Capitalism?
The selfish child of feudalism, which pits worker against worker, man against woman, white against black, nation against nation. In capitalism, only a very small minority hold the vast majority of both power adn wealth.
4. What's your understanding of Fascism?
Facism is an authoritarian system which adheres to strict hierarchies and is highly regressive. Although it is now mostly defunct, it is still around in different variations.
5. Make a list of the all human rights you consider essential
Right to life Right to death Right to free assembly Right to freedom of speech Right to freedom of thought Right to free healthcare Right to free education
I pretty much believe that a person has the right to do anything so long as they neither harm or coerce another person.
6. What's your understanding of Freedom?
Freedom is the right of a human being to do as they please without being restricted by any social conditioning or law.
7. What's your understanding of Equality?
The same rights and freedom for all, regardless of any posisble division such as gender, sexuality etc.
8. What's your understanding of a prosperous society?
One where all people recieve free healthcare, education, where all have shelter and food. A prosperous society would have progressive views on abortion, gay rights etc.
9. What's your stance towards the environment?
We should do all we can to protect the environment - the abolition of capitalism would be a good start. | |
